Months after Kardashian West was held at gunpoint and robbed of more than $10 million in jewelry at her hotel while in Paris for fashion week, the Associated Press reports at least 16 people (CNNand other sources report 17) have been arrested and are being held for questioning in relation to the crime.

The arrests began around 6 a.m. on Monday in locations around Paris and the south of France. During their investigation, officials discovered various firearms, including an automatic pistol, and 140,000 euros ($147,500) in cash.
After learning of the arrests, Jean Veil, the French lawyer for Kardashian West, described the news as "a great satisfaction."
"These arrests are a nice surprise because we might be able to find the jewels," he told the French magazine L'Expresson Monday.

According to media reports, in addition to reviewing footage from nearby surveillance cameras, police were able to locate the robbery suspects after testing DNA evidence found at the residence.
The suspects can now be held for up to 96 hours until police have to charge them or release them from custody.
